Pelle Johnsen is an experienced software leader and hands-on engineer with 12+ years building scalable cloud platforms, real-time 3D web experiences, and embedded systems. He has led CTO and architecture roles at multiple startups, combining full‑stack development (Rust, TypeScript, Python) with cloud-native deployments on AWS and Kubernetes. A technical artist by training, Pelle uniquely bridges 3D content pipelines and graphics engineering—contributing to high-profile open-source projects like Babylon.js and the glTF Blender exporter to preserve artist data through export/import. He’s also delivered low-level graphics tooling work in Rust (wgpu/naga) and backend improvements to Go frameworks like beego, demonstrating fluency across languages and layers. Known for pragmatic technical strategy and cost‑aware infrastructure design, he advises startups on product-aligned engineering and cloud optimization. Based in Copenhagen, Pelle blends creative technical artistry with production-grade systems thinking.

Contributions summary:Pelle primarily contributed to the `naga` repository, which focuses on shader translation in Rust. Their work involved implementing features for the GLSL frontend, including a new parser and lexer, along with associated error handling and testing. They also added support for handling various shader types and jump statements. Additionally, they added initial Rosetta testing and helped handle texture and sampler types.

Contributions summary:Pelle contributed primarily to the core functionality of the beego web framework. Their work included implementing features for the ORM, such as the `Distinct()` method for query sets, and fixing bugs related to database interactions. The user also made changes to the context package, specifically addressing issues with parameter handling. Additionally, they addressed issues in the ORM related to custom primary keys and reverse relationships.
